Sentence examples for adaptation means from inspiring English sources

The phrase "adaptation means"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when defining or explaining the concept of adaptation in various contexts, such as biology, literature, or social sciences.
Example: "In the context of evolution, adaptation means the process by which a species becomes better suited to its environment."
Alternatives: "adaptation refers to" or "adaptation signifies".
